DePuy Synthes is recruiting for a EMEA HEMA Associate Manager located in Switzerland, Italy, Germany, Spain, the UK, or France.

Job Summary

The HEMA EMEA Specialist (PG26) supports the regional development and execution of Health Economics & Market Access (HEMA) activities across EMEA, working in close alignment with country HEMA Leads. The role contributes to EMEA-level initiatives, evidence generation, value tool development, and country enablement, ensuring that regional HEMA strategies are translated into country-relevant outputs that support access, reimbursement, and adoption of DePuy Synthes orthopaedic solutions.

Key Responsibilities

  • Support execution of EMEA HEMA strategies and priorities at regional level.
  • Work in close partnership with country to support aligned country execution.
  • Coordinate EMEA initiatives, timelines, and deliverables across countries, ensuring consistency of approach.
  • Support EMEA evidence generation activities including health economic analyses and real-world evidence initiatives.
  • Contribute to development, rollout, and localization of EMEA value messages, tools, and access materials.
  • Provide hands-on HEMA support to assigned countries or clusters, reflecting local access pathways and requirements.
  • Collaborate cross-functionally with Marketing, Medical/Clinical, Regulatory, and Commercial teams.
  • Support deployment of HEMA tools, templates, and training materials across countries.
  • Ensure compliance with EMEA HEMA governance, quality, ethics, and regulatory standards.

Scope & Impact

Individual contributor role operating at EMEA level, supporting multiple countries or clusters. The role operates within defined EMEA HEMA strategies and governance frameworks and contributes to consistent, effective market access execution across countries.

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s or Master’s degree in Health Economics, Public Health, Life Sciences, Pharmacy, or related discipline.
  • Typically 3–5 years of experience in HEMA, Market Access, or related roles.
  • Experience working in a regional or cross-country environment preferred.
  • Fluent in English; additional European languages an advantage.
